Well the examiners did certainly hint strongly that it would be unlikely that a standard level crossing question would be asked again this year, so perhaps should not have been too surprising.

I think that I might have made the assumption that it was a private road and described motorised user work gates.

However it could actually be an open crossing, probably protected with lights.

I suppose that a CCTV monitored level crossing where the barriers are usually down and only opened when a road user requests to cross would also have fitted the description, but I don't think that was really what was wanted.

Certainly an AHBC does not seem a sensible option to describe.

Not a question I think I would have chosen- feel that I'd have been struggling talking about interface options with the train driver.

A useful summary of UK crossing types is on NR web site . You can also find some videos showing road users with a death wish.
